Having the main currency for unlocking champions being RNG based when there are over 100 champs in the game just doesn't feel good. I'm having to pray to the RNG gods that i get the highest amount possible of blue essence whenever i am awarded a champion shard or hextech box. Whereas in the older system you basically had a generally idea of how many matches it would take to get a particular champion because the payout was predictable. Now? me trying to unlock a 6300 champion with 0 blue essence can either go really fast if your luck is good or take forever if your luck is bad.

You working under the assumption that the system is totally RNG, and your BE gain can wildly vary as it is based upon random numbers and luck. This is incorrect. The system is predictable, there is RNG variance in how much you may get in a specific capsule, but there are minimums and averages designed into the system to ensure players get about the same at minimum compared to the old system and with things like BE discounts and event missions it's safe to say that you are better off.

This means that the idea that the BE System can make it take the hyperbolic forever to get a champion in comparison is incorrect.
